RESPONSABILITATI

Position scope:

The Software Support Engineer is responsible mainly for identifying and correcting the code errors and for the implementation of software components for the eServGlobal product range, as determined by the Architecture team.

The Software Support Engineer needs to be experienced in the review and interpretation of software design concepts in order to trace, debug and develop software implementations that meet the specified design objectives through proper observance of eServGlobal standards and conventions.

Reporting to:

Software Support Manager, being part of the engineering support group.

Position Responsibilities:

• Installing and upgrading the database server and related database admin tools (internally dev)
• Must be familiar with various releases of Oracle database engine (10g, 11g) and replication technologies (DataGuard)
• Troubleshoot engine and application performance, and suggest SQL code optimization
• Database engine and scheduler fine tuning
• Ensure that storage, archiving, back-up and recovery procedures are functioning correctly
• Contribute to service availability restoration when needed
• Validation and tuning for last released engine versions, optimal upgrade path definition for the organization
• Interface between internal contacts and Oracle for technical support on internally discovered issues
• Undertake the delivery of software corrections, development, programming, maintenance and internal technical documentation according to the eServGlobal engineering requirements, development practices and industry best practices.
• Problem analysis, reproducing and resolution.
• Recommendations for continuous improvement to the relevant eServGlobal methodologies.
• Development activities, based on staff rotation plan

Qualifications and experience:
Relevant degree in computer science or related field with at least 2 years of relevant experience.
Oracle 11g OCP certification is preferred.

Technical knowledge:
• Oracle database engine DBA experience: database engine troubleshooting, performance tuning, data movement/migration techniques, database backup and recovery, application optimization, 3rd party ticket follow-up, etc,
• Knowledge of Solaris/Linux OS and shell scripting ,
• Knowledge of Oracle replication and clustering ,
• Experienced with awk, sed, perl,
• Experience with Oracle RAC is a plus,
• Experience with IBM Informix database server (version 10 or 11) is a plus,
• Experience with centralized backup software solutions (EMC/Legato Networker),
• Experience with fragmented tables and indexes is a must,
• Experience with systematic software development methodologies (according to an internal development life cycle)
